Output f93415deb829a8673e23a633486c793ce0630f06d7ac483942c1ffa758b2ee10:3

value
2603285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a1a42011153343983e7d9e0cc09368af2e9163a6 OP_EQUAL
address
3GRhL3wSFfXFu9hqx28fKoaKvtcyWcqazB
transaction
f93415deb829a8673e23a633486c793ce0630f06d7ac483942c1ffa758b2ee10
spent
true